Main Facts: The Physiological Link Between Stretching and Sleep
The efficacy of stretching as a sleep aid is rooted in its ability to stimulate the parasympathetic nervous system (PNS). Often referred to as the "rest and digest" system, the PNS counteracts the sympathetic nervous system, which governs the "fight or flight" response. Throughout a standard workday, particularly one involving high-stress digital tasks or prolonged sedentary behavior, the body remains in a state of low-level sympathetic activation.
Stretching serves as a physical signal to the brain that the "threat" of the day has passed. When muscles are gently elongated, the tension held in the fascia and tendons is released, lowering the heart rate and reducing levels of cortisol—the body’s primary stress hormone. Furthermore, stretching facilitates better blood circulation, which helps in the regulation of core body temperature, a key biological trigger for the onset of sleep.

Supporting Data: Five Essential Poses for Optimal Rest
To maximize the benefits of pre-sleep movement, experts recommend five specific poses. These are designed not for athletic performance, but for the systematic release of tension in the body’s primary "stress containers": the hips, spine, and shoulders.
1. The Pigeon Stretch (Eka Pada Rajakapotasana)
The Pigeon Stretch is perhaps the most vital pose for the modern professional. Sitting for eight to ten hours a day causes the hip flexors to shorten and tighten. Because the hips are often where humans "store" emotional stress, this tightness can lead to restlessness.
- The Technique: From a plank or all-fours position, bring one knee forward toward the wrist, laying the shin across the mat. Extend the other leg straight back.
- The Benefit: It opens the hips and stretches the glutes and piriformis. Holding this for three to five minutes allows the deep connective tissue to release, signaling to the brain a state of safety and relaxation.
2. The Sphinx Pose (Salamba Bhujangasana)
While many yoga poses are active, the Sphinx pose is a gentle backbend designed for spinal rejuvenation. It is the perfect antidote to "tech neck"—the forward-slumping posture caused by looking at phones and laptops.
- The Technique: Lie flat on your stomach, propped up on your forearms. Ensure your elbows are under your shoulders and your chest is lifted.
- The Benefit: This pose targets the glutes, pelvis, and hips, but its primary focus is the lumbar spine. It decompresses the vertebrae and encourages the natural curve of the lower back, reducing the likelihood of waking up with back pain.
3. The Child’s Pose (Balasana)
Child’s Pose is a foundational resting position that serves as a universal reset for the nervous system.
- The Technique: Kneel on the floor, touch your big toes together, and sit on your heels. Fold forward, resting your forehead on the mat and extending your arms.
- The Benefit: It provides a gentle stretch for the hips, thighs, and ankles while calming the mind. 4. The Forward Fold (Uttanasana or Paschimottanasana)
The Forward Fold can be performed either standing or seated, making it highly accessible.
- The Technique: While seated or standing, hinge at the hips and reach toward your toes, keeping a slight bend in the knees to avoid straining the hamstrings.
- The Benefit: Beyond the obvious muscular benefits to the legs and back, this pose has a "hidden" advantage: it compresses the abdominal organs, which can aid in digestion. Since digestive discomfort is a frequent cause of sleep disruption, the Forward Fold acts as a dual-purpose sleep aid.

Official Responses and Expert Perspectives
Health professionals and sleep specialists have increasingly integrated physical therapy into sleep medicine. Dr. Michael Breus, a renowned clinical psychologist and diplomate of the American Board of Sleep Medicine, has frequently noted that "the body needs to drop in temperature and tension to initiate sleep."
The consensus among the medical community is that while vigorous exercise should be avoided within three hours of bedtime, "low-intensity somatic movement" is highly recommended. The American Heart Association (AHA) and various yoga therapy institutes suggest that even five to ten minutes of stretching can lower blood pressure and improve the heart rate variability (HRV), a key metric of recovery.
Official guidelines emphasize that these stretches should be "passive." Unlike a morning workout where the goal is to wake the muscles up, bedtime stretching should focus on "gravity-assisted" movements where the breath leads the body.
